The coating absorbs the energy. The metal does not.

Laser cleaning and dry ice blasting remove what sits on top of a surface without grinding the surface itself. Here is what that means in practice, and where each one stops making sense.

Four principles

The same four hold for both technologies — they are what makes the process repeatable.

Absorption, not impact

The pulse is tuned so the layer to remove absorbs it and the substrate reflects or ignores it. Nothing hits the part mechanically.

Parameters on record

Power, frequency, speed and passes are fixed per substrate and written down, so a second intervention reproduces the first.

Test before production

Every job starts on a sacrificial area of your own part. If the result is not right, we adjust before touching anything that matters.

Extraction at the source

What comes off is captured and filtered at the point of contact. No enclosure, no abrasive to sweep up afterwards.

Laser, dry ice and sandblasting

The same surface-preparation job, three processes with very different consequences for the substrate, the facility and the budget.

REFERENCE VALUES
ADJUSTED PER PART AND COATING
CRITERION LASER CLEANING DRY ICE SANDBLASTING
Contact with the part None. No abrasion Soft pellet, non-abrasive Continuous abrasive impact
Effect on substrate No measurable thickness loss No wear; watch thermal shock Wear; deforms thin aluminium
Waste generated Dust only, extracted and filtered The removed layer only; CO₂ sublimates Spent sand, grit and sludge
Containment Confined area, no enclosure Confined area; ventilation required Containment enclosure
Masking Minimal. Zone by zone Minimal Full masking
Consumables None Dry ice pellets Abrasive, filters, nozzles
Layer selectivity Layer by layer, tunable Surface layer All or nothing
3-year cost Lower: no abrasive, no disposal Moderate: pellets only Higher: consumable + disposal

Operating conditions

What we need from your facility, and what we bring ourselves.

COND-01

Confined work area

A cordoned zone with controlled access while the beam is live. Other crews keep working outside it.

COND-02

Power and access

A standard industrial supply and a door the unit can pass through. The part stays where it is.

COND-03

Filtered extraction

We bring extraction and filtration. Removed material leaves as filtered dust, not as loose media.
